Nail Care for Men: Tips for Healthy and Well-Groomed Nails
Nail care is not limited to women; it's essential for men too. Well-groomed nails are a sign of good hygiene and attention to detail. Here are some valuable tips for men to achieve healthy and attractive nails.
1. Keep Nails Clean:
Regularly clean your nails with warm, soapy water and a soft nail brush. This helps remove dirt and bacteria, preventing infections and maintaining a polished appearance.
2. Trim and Shape:
Use a nail clipper to trim your nails regularly. It's essential to maintain a neat and well-groomed length. Ensure you cut them straight across to avoid ingrown nails. A nail file can help shape them as desired.
3. Cuticle Care:
Gently push back your cuticles with a cuticle pusher or a wooden stick after a shower when they're soft. Avoid cutting the cuticles, as they protect your nails from infection.
4. Moisturize:
Use a hand cream or nail oil to keep your nails and the skin around them hydrated. This prevents dryness, cracking, and promotes healthy nail growth.
5. Avoid Biting and Picking:
Biting your nails or using them as tools can damage them and lead to infections. It's a habit to break for the sake of nail health.
6. Nail Buffing:
Occasional nail buffing can enhance the natural shine of your nails. Use a soft nail buffer and follow it up with moisturizing to prevent excessive dryness.
7. Avoid Harsh Chemicals:
Limit your exposure to harsh chemicals like bleach and detergents, as they can weaken your nails. Use gloves when doing household chores.
8. Healthy Diet:
Proper nutrition plays a significant role in nail health. Include foods rich in protein, biotin, zinc, and vitamins in your diet to support strong, fast-growing nails.
9. Protect Your Nails:
When engaging in activities that could harm your nails, such as heavy-duty work or sports, consider wearing gloves. This safeguards your nails from damage and trauma.
10. Seek Professional Help:
If you encounter any nail issues like fungal infections or ingrown nails, consult a dermatologist or a healthcare professional for proper treatment and advice.
